cmd/clef, signer/core: password input fixes (#20960)

* cmd/clef, signer/core: use better terminal input for passwords, make it possible to avoid boot-up warning

* all: move commonly used prompter to isolated (small) package

* cmd/clef: Add new --acceptWarn to clef README

* cmd/clef: rename flag 'acceptWarn' to 'suppress-bootwarn'
